Cookies are small text files that are placed on your device (computer, tablet, or mobile phone) when you visit a website. They are widely used to make websites work more efficiently, provide a better user experience, and provide information to website owners.

In addition to cookies, we may use other similar technologies:
Small graphic images or code snippets that can be embedded in web pages and emails to track user behavior, measure campaign effectiveness, and collect usage statistics.
HTML5 local storage allows websites to store data locally on your device, similar to cookies but with larger storage capacity. We may use local storage for caching data and improving performance.
A technique that collects information about your device configuration (such as browser type, operating system, and installed plugins) to create a unique identifier. This may be used for security and fraud prevention purposes.
